This isn't loaches, but I thought I'd mention a couple of things:
a) I've recently seen some attractive synodontis (gold body, dark brown spots, sharply sail-like dorsal.) They aren't multipunctatis but similar in some ways. They do grow up to 29cm, though - that's 11.5 inches - looked them up in pictorial atlas, but it was at the store and I got distracted and didn't write down their name, sorry. How big a tank did you have in mind? These would work, though, if your planned tank was big enough, and make an attractive contrast to your blue haps.
b) re: the "koi pond" - that's nice. All of the pictures are nice, by the way. I suggest the shubunkin goldfish - especially the variety with a mostly white body and red "cap" - they look very koi-like. They don't have the thick, distorted body shape of many fancy varieties.
